amdsmi_asic_info_t Struct Reference

amdsmi_asic_info_t Struct Reference#

AMD SMI: amdsmi_asic_info_t Struct Reference
amdsmi_asic_info_t Struct Reference

ASIC Information. More...

#include <amdsmi.h>

Data Fields

char market_name [AMDSMI_MAX_STRING_LENGTH]
 
uint32_t vendor_id
 Use 32 bit to be compatible with other platform.
 
char vendor_name [AMDSMI_MAX_STRING_LENGTH]
 
uint32_t subvendor_id
 The subsystem vendor ID.
 
uint64_t device_id
 The device ID of a GPU.
 
uint32_t rev_id
 The revision ID of a GPU.
 
char asic_serial [AMDSMI_MAX_STRING_LENGTH]
 
uint32_t oam_id
 0xFFFFFFFF if not supported
 
uint32_t num_of_compute_units
 0xFFFFFFFF if not supported
 
uint64_t target_graphics_version
 0xFFFFFFFFFFFFFFFF if not supported
 
uint32_t subsystem_id
 
uint32_t reserved [21]
 

‍The subsystem ID


 

Detailed Description

ASIC Information.

Definition at line 901 of file amdsmi.h.

Field Documentation

◆ market_name

char amdsmi_asic_info_t::market_name[AMDSMI_MAX_STRING_LENGTH]

Definition at line 902 of file amdsmi.h.

◆ vendor_id

uint32_t amdsmi_asic_info_t::vendor_id

Use 32 bit to be compatible with other platform.

Definition at line 903 of file amdsmi.h.

◆ vendor_name

char amdsmi_asic_info_t::vendor_name[AMDSMI_MAX_STRING_LENGTH]

Definition at line 904 of file amdsmi.h.

◆ subvendor_id

uint32_t amdsmi_asic_info_t::subvendor_id

The subsystem vendor ID.

Definition at line 905 of file amdsmi.h.

◆ device_id

uint64_t amdsmi_asic_info_t::device_id

The device ID of a GPU.

Definition at line 906 of file amdsmi.h.

◆ rev_id

uint32_t amdsmi_asic_info_t::rev_id

The revision ID of a GPU.

Definition at line 907 of file amdsmi.h.

◆ asic_serial

char amdsmi_asic_info_t::asic_serial[AMDSMI_MAX_STRING_LENGTH]

Definition at line 908 of file amdsmi.h.

◆ oam_id

uint32_t amdsmi_asic_info_t::oam_id

0xFFFFFFFF if not supported

Definition at line 909 of file amdsmi.h.

◆ num_of_compute_units

uint32_t amdsmi_asic_info_t::num_of_compute_units

0xFFFFFFFF if not supported

Definition at line 910 of file amdsmi.h.

◆ target_graphics_version

uint64_t amdsmi_asic_info_t::target_graphics_version

0xFFFFFFFFFFFFFFFF if not supported

Definition at line 911 of file amdsmi.h.

◆ subsystem_id

uint32_t amdsmi_asic_info_t::subsystem_id

Definition at line 912 of file amdsmi.h.

◆ reserved

uint32_t amdsmi_asic_info_t::reserved[21]

‍The subsystem ID

Definition at line 913 of file amdsmi.h.


The documentation for this struct was generated from the following file: